Networking at Old Trafford
Thanks to the Staffordshire Business Environment Network I had the opportunity this week to visit Old Trafford in Manchester as they had recently won an award from the Carbon Trust for vastly reducing their CO2 emissions and at the same time reducing their energy costs.
Old Trafford is over a hundred years old and so the scope for making changes to help the environment was quite high. With the support of Environment Specialists Economic Energy from Sugnall near Stafford, they put in a Business Management System which has led to an overall reduction of £235,000 in energy costs from an expenditure of £28,000. The biggest revelation to us all was that £11,000 was saved just by going around and turning off unnecessary lighting and power sources.
